WebJan 13, 2024 · Growing Zones 7-10. The Dwarf Yaupon Holly, Ilex vomitoria 'Nana', is a shrub for every garden. It is a top choice for ground cover. Its red winter berries will bring delight all season. These berries are also attractive to birds. The leaves are neat and oval. This is a shrub that pairs well with anything. It is drought and salt tolerant. Web18 Types of Holly Bushes. 1. American Holly. WebJapanese holly is a handsome, evergreen shrub or small tree in the Aquifoliaceae family. The shrub is dense, multi-stemmed, rigid and compact with a rounded habit. It may grow 5 to 10 feet tall and 5 to 8 feet wide. Many cultivars of this plant are even more compact and only grow 3 to 4 feet tall.
